No,that is way too early....heck,you may not even be off the ship by then......and if you do,you still have to get to the airport and go thru security and some other checks,if I recall that take forever!

 

just remembered...there is an agricultural inspection too

I would not even consider that flight. The last time we sailed out of San Juan we didn't even start to depart off the ship until 7:30ish. There were problems with customs and there were custom agents on the ship at the room down the hall from us.:(

 

I would looked for another package.

 

We met up with some people at the airport who had a 10:00 am flight and missed it. It was a holiday weekend and they could not get a flight out until late Monday.

Please consider that the airport in San Juan has got to be the slowest operation I've ever seen. Wait times a few years back when I was there were horrendous for ticket counter checkin, security and even a hot dog at the only snack bar on the concourse. You are on island time and things are not efficient like on mainland US.
